Gay, Lesbian, Bisexual, and Transgender Civil Rights

1 GLBTCivilEdited by Wallace Swan

After marriage equality, what LGBT public policy issues then remained to be addressed? Based on the editor and his team of contributors’ collective years of work and experience at the forefront of LGBT issues, this book presents fresh information about the current status and insights into the future directions of the LGBT movement. The authors present a contemporary analysis of LGBT civil rights based on the actions and policies occurring on the federal, state, and local level.

The book discusses political party stances in the U.S. legislative and executive branches, highlighting state and national challenges and complexities. The coverage includes the successful LGBT effort to partner with organizations, including churches and educational institutions, as well as nonprofits, and presents the successes and failures of grassroots movement around the country.

For the reader who wants to know about the current and future development of the LGBT community, this is an invaluable book.
